Output 951a3a75692fcf5da3ece177a583acde2d6019623f8fff577106e66ebe8ddccb:7

value
516160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18481208f6c52fa70287fbab85d612c94e30427d OP_EQUAL
address
33uQUgzP7NpwKTQBM4ELhw22i13NBAn866
transaction
951a3a75692fcf5da3ece177a583acde2d6019623f8fff577106e66ebe8ddccb